How do i overcome this error message in SharePoint 2007? There were errors copying to this location. Ensure that this location exists, that you have write permissions to it and that the destination fi

"There were errors copying to this location. Ensure that this location exists, that you have write permissions to it and that the destination file is not in use"

The below is my original question which I have been recommended to use the "Send To" option which, when used, I get the above error message.

"I have created two team sites in Sharepoint for a project I am working on. I have some project documents that are on both sites (site 1 and site 2) which will be worked on by multiple team members. When a document is opened from one team site and the changes saved, I need the same document in the other team site to be updated automatically with the same savings. For example, word or excel file on team site 1 which is updated / edited has been saved, I then need the same word or excel file (for example) on team site 2 to copy and save these updates automatically. Can this be done and are there any solutions??"
